为什么excel不能删除空白行
作者:excel百科网
|
195人看过
发布时间:2026-01-28 08:15:54
标签:
为什么Excel不能删除空白行在日常工作中,Excel作为一款广泛使用的电子表格软件,凭借其强大的数据处理和分析功能,成为许多用户不可或缺的工具。然而,尽管Excel功能强大,却也存在一些不易察觉的限制。例如,用户常常会遇到“为什么E
为什么Excel不能删除空白行
在日常工作中,Excel作为一款广泛使用的电子表格软件,凭借其强大的数据处理和分析功能,成为许多用户不可或缺的工具。然而,尽管Excel功能强大,却也存在一些不易察觉的限制。例如,用户常常会遇到“为什么Excel不能删除空白行”的疑问。这个问题看似简单,实则涉及Excel的底层机制、数据结构以及用户操作习惯等多个层面。本文将从多个角度深入探讨这一问题,帮助用户更好地理解Excel的运作逻辑。
一、Excel的结构与数据模型
Excel的核心数据存储方式是基于 二维表格 的。每一行代表一个数据记录,每一列代表一个字段。Excel内部使用 行和列的索引 来定位数据。这种结构使得Excel能够高效地进行数据计算和操作,同时也带来了某些限制。
空白行是指在表格中没有数据的行,例如在表格的顶部、底部或中间,没有任何单元格被填充。从Excel的结构来看,空白行并不属于数据的一部分,它们只是空的,不具备实际的数据价值。
在Excel中,数据是以 行和列的组合 形式存在的,每一行对应一个数据点,每一列对应一个属性。因此,空白行在数据结构中被视为“占位符”,而不是有效数据。这种设计使得Excel在处理数据时,能够保持结构的完整性,避免因删除空白行而影响数据的逻辑关系。
二、Excel的逻辑与数据完整性
Excel的核心功能之一是 数据完整性。在数据处理过程中,Excel会确保每一行和每一列的逻辑关系得到维持。例如,当用户在表格中输入数据时,Excel会自动维护数据的顺序和关联性。
如果用户尝试删除空白行,可能会影响原本的数据逻辑。例如,在一个包含多列数据的表格中,空白行可能位于某一行的中间,删除它可能会破坏数据的排列顺序。此外,Excel在进行数据计算、排序、筛选等操作时,依赖于数据的完整性,空白行的存在可能会干扰这些操作的正常进行。
因此,从逻辑上讲,Excel不能删除空白行,以确保数据的完整性。用户如果需要删除空白行,应通过其他方式实现,例如手动删除、使用公式或函数(如 `DELETE` 函数)、或使用Excel的“删除”功能。
三、Excel的用户操作习惯与限制
Excel的用户操作习惯也影响了其对空白行的处理方式。在日常使用中,用户往往习惯于在表格中留出空白行,用于分隔数据或调整格式。例如,在创建表格时,用户可能会在表格的顶部或底部添加空白行,用于分隔表头和数据内容。
这种习惯使得用户在使用Excel时,倾向于保留空白行。同时,Excel的界面设计也鼓励用户保留空白行,以维持表格的整洁和结构。
此外,Excel的 数据透视表 和 数据验证 等功能也依赖于数据的完整性。如果用户删除空白行,可能会导致这些功能的逻辑错误,进而影响数据的分析和展示。
四、Excel的底层机制与数据存储
Excel的数据存储方式基于 二进制文件,即 .xlsx 文件格式。在Excel中,每一行对应一个记录,每一列对应一个字段。空白行在Excel内部会被视为“空单元格”,它们在数据结构中并不占用存储空间,也不会被直接存储。
然而,Excel的 数据结构 会根据用户的操作进行动态调整。例如,当用户在表格中添加行时,Excel会自动调整数据的排列和存储方式。如果用户删除空白行,Excel会自动调整其他数据的位置,以保持数据的排列顺序。
因此,Excel在设计时就考虑到了数据的完整性,不允许用户随意删除空白行,以避免数据结构的混乱。
五、Excel的用户界面与操作限制
Excel的用户界面设计也对空白行的处理方式产生影响。在Excel中,用户通常会看到一个 表格视图,其中包含行和列的排列。空白行在表格视图中通常表现为一个“空行”,在用户操作时,这些行并不会被直接删除。
此外,Excel的 数据筛选 和 排序 功能也依赖于数据的排列顺序。如果用户删除空白行,可能会影响这些功能的正常运行,进而影响数据的展示和分析。
因此,从用户操作习惯和界面设计的角度来看,Excel不允许用户删除空白行,以保证数据的逻辑性和完整性。
六、Excel的替代方案与处理方法
尽管Excel不允许删除空白行,但用户可以通过以下方式实现类似的效果:
1. 手动删除:用户可以直接在表格中找到空白行,手动删除。
2. 使用公式或函数:用户可以使用 `DELETE` 函数或 `TRIM` 函数来删除空白行。
3. 使用Excel的“删除”功能:在表格视图中,用户可以点击“删除”按钮,选择空白行进行删除。
4. 使用VBA脚本:对于高级用户,可以通过编写VBA脚本来自动化删除空白行。
这些方法虽然在操作上可能较为复杂,但能有效实现删除空白行的目的。
七、Excel的优化与用户体验
Excel的开发者在设计时,始终考虑用户体验和数据的完整性。因此,Excel在设计上对空白行的处理方式,是为了保障数据的逻辑和结构,而不是为了方便用户操作。
除此之外,Excel还提供了 自动调整功能,例如 自动填充、自动筛选 和 自动排序,这些功能在删除空白行时,能够自动调整数据的排列,以保持数据的逻辑性和完整性。
因此,尽管Excel不能删除空白行,但用户可以通过其他方式实现类似的效果,同时保持数据的结构和逻辑。
八、总结
Excel作为一种高度功能化的电子表格软件,其设计初衷是保障数据的完整性与逻辑性。空白行在Excel中并不是数据的一部分,它们只是空的,不具备实际的数据价值。因此,Excel不允许用户删除空白行,以确保数据的逻辑性和完整性。
在实际使用中,用户可以通过手动删除、公式或函数、VBA脚本等方式实现类似的效果。尽管如此,Excel的结构和设计依然能够保证数据的逻辑性和完整性,让用户在使用过程中无需担心数据的混乱。
综上所述,Excel不能删除空白行,是因为它设计初衷是为了保障数据的结构和逻辑性,而不是为了方便用户操作。用户在使用Excel时,应本着数据逻辑和完整性为重的原则,合理处理数据,避免因删除空白行而导致数据的混乱和错误。
在日常工作中,Excel作为一款广泛使用的电子表格软件,凭借其强大的数据处理和分析功能,成为许多用户不可或缺的工具。然而,尽管Excel功能强大,却也存在一些不易察觉的限制。例如,用户常常会遇到“为什么Excel不能删除空白行”的疑问。这个问题看似简单,实则涉及Excel的底层机制、数据结构以及用户操作习惯等多个层面。本文将从多个角度深入探讨这一问题,帮助用户更好地理解Excel的运作逻辑。
一、Excel的结构与数据模型
Excel的核心数据存储方式是基于 二维表格 的。每一行代表一个数据记录,每一列代表一个字段。Excel内部使用 行和列的索引 来定位数据。这种结构使得Excel能够高效地进行数据计算和操作,同时也带来了某些限制。
空白行是指在表格中没有数据的行,例如在表格的顶部、底部或中间,没有任何单元格被填充。从Excel的结构来看,空白行并不属于数据的一部分,它们只是空的,不具备实际的数据价值。
在Excel中,数据是以 行和列的组合 形式存在的,每一行对应一个数据点,每一列对应一个属性。因此,空白行在数据结构中被视为“占位符”,而不是有效数据。这种设计使得Excel在处理数据时,能够保持结构的完整性,避免因删除空白行而影响数据的逻辑关系。
二、Excel的逻辑与数据完整性
Excel的核心功能之一是 数据完整性。在数据处理过程中,Excel会确保每一行和每一列的逻辑关系得到维持。例如,当用户在表格中输入数据时,Excel会自动维护数据的顺序和关联性。
如果用户尝试删除空白行,可能会影响原本的数据逻辑。例如,在一个包含多列数据的表格中,空白行可能位于某一行的中间,删除它可能会破坏数据的排列顺序。此外,Excel在进行数据计算、排序、筛选等操作时,依赖于数据的完整性,空白行的存在可能会干扰这些操作的正常进行。
因此,从逻辑上讲,Excel不能删除空白行,以确保数据的完整性。用户如果需要删除空白行,应通过其他方式实现,例如手动删除、使用公式或函数(如 `DELETE` 函数)、或使用Excel的“删除”功能。
三、Excel的用户操作习惯与限制
Excel的用户操作习惯也影响了其对空白行的处理方式。在日常使用中,用户往往习惯于在表格中留出空白行,用于分隔数据或调整格式。例如,在创建表格时,用户可能会在表格的顶部或底部添加空白行,用于分隔表头和数据内容。
这种习惯使得用户在使用Excel时,倾向于保留空白行。同时,Excel的界面设计也鼓励用户保留空白行,以维持表格的整洁和结构。
此外,Excel的 数据透视表 和 数据验证 等功能也依赖于数据的完整性。如果用户删除空白行,可能会导致这些功能的逻辑错误,进而影响数据的分析和展示。
四、Excel的底层机制与数据存储
Excel的数据存储方式基于 二进制文件,即 .xlsx 文件格式。在Excel中,每一行对应一个记录,每一列对应一个字段。空白行在Excel内部会被视为“空单元格”,它们在数据结构中并不占用存储空间,也不会被直接存储。
然而,Excel的 数据结构 会根据用户的操作进行动态调整。例如,当用户在表格中添加行时,Excel会自动调整数据的排列和存储方式。如果用户删除空白行,Excel会自动调整其他数据的位置,以保持数据的排列顺序。
因此,Excel在设计时就考虑到了数据的完整性,不允许用户随意删除空白行,以避免数据结构的混乱。
五、Excel的用户界面与操作限制
Excel的用户界面设计也对空白行的处理方式产生影响。在Excel中,用户通常会看到一个 表格视图,其中包含行和列的排列。空白行在表格视图中通常表现为一个“空行”,在用户操作时,这些行并不会被直接删除。
此外,Excel的 数据筛选 和 排序 功能也依赖于数据的排列顺序。如果用户删除空白行,可能会影响这些功能的正常运行,进而影响数据的展示和分析。
因此,从用户操作习惯和界面设计的角度来看,Excel不允许用户删除空白行,以保证数据的逻辑性和完整性。
六、Excel的替代方案与处理方法
尽管Excel不允许删除空白行,但用户可以通过以下方式实现类似的效果:
1. 手动删除:用户可以直接在表格中找到空白行,手动删除。
2. 使用公式或函数:用户可以使用 `DELETE` 函数或 `TRIM` 函数来删除空白行。
3. 使用Excel的“删除”功能:在表格视图中,用户可以点击“删除”按钮,选择空白行进行删除。
4. 使用VBA脚本:对于高级用户,可以通过编写VBA脚本来自动化删除空白行。
这些方法虽然在操作上可能较为复杂,但能有效实现删除空白行的目的。
七、Excel的优化与用户体验
Excel的开发者在设计时,始终考虑用户体验和数据的完整性。因此,Excel在设计上对空白行的处理方式,是为了保障数据的逻辑和结构,而不是为了方便用户操作。
除此之外,Excel还提供了 自动调整功能,例如 自动填充、自动筛选 和 自动排序,这些功能在删除空白行时,能够自动调整数据的排列,以保持数据的逻辑性和完整性。
因此,尽管Excel不能删除空白行,但用户可以通过其他方式实现类似的效果,同时保持数据的结构和逻辑。
八、总结
Excel作为一种高度功能化的电子表格软件,其设计初衷是保障数据的完整性与逻辑性。空白行在Excel中并不是数据的一部分,它们只是空的,不具备实际的数据价值。因此,Excel不允许用户删除空白行,以确保数据的逻辑性和完整性。
在实际使用中,用户可以通过手动删除、公式或函数、VBA脚本等方式实现类似的效果。尽管如此,Excel的结构和设计依然能够保证数据的逻辑性和完整性,让用户在使用过程中无需担心数据的混乱。
综上所述,Excel不能删除空白行,是因为它设计初衷是为了保障数据的结构和逻辑性,而不是为了方便用户操作。用户在使用Excel时,应本着数据逻辑和完整性为重的原则,合理处理数据,避免因删除空白行而导致数据的混乱和错误。
推荐文章
Excel 表为什么会出现两张?深度解析与实用对策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、项目管理等领域。在实际使用中,用户可能会遇到 Excel 表中出现两张表格的情况,这在操作过程中可能会引起困惑。
2026-01-28 08:15:48
231人看过
Excel表格迭代计算是什么Excel表格是一种强大的数据处理工具,广泛应用于数据分析、财务计算、项目管理等多个领域。在日常使用中,用户常常会遇到需要反复计算、更新数据或验证结果的情况。其中,“迭代计算”就是一种非常重要的功能,它允许
2026-01-28 08:15:33
36人看过
如何在Excel中使用表格求和公式?——从基础到进阶的实用指南在Excel中,表格求和公式是数据处理中最基础、最常用的技能之一。无论是财务报表、销售数据还是项目进度表,求和公式都能帮助我们快速计算出数据的总和、平均值等关键信息。本文将
2026-01-28 08:15:28
396人看过
Excel圆形比例图公式详解:从基础到高级应用在数据可视化领域,Excel提供了多种图表类型来呈现数据,其中圆形比例图(Pie Chart)是最常见的一种。它能够直观地展示各部分所占的比例,适用于分类数据的比较。本文将详细讲解如何在E
2026-01-28 08:15:12
339人看过
.webp)
.webp)
.webp)
.webp)